How Much is Tuition at Colleges Near Ontario, California That Offer Online Software Developer Degrees?
According to 2023 data from Lightcast™, the average cost of in-state undergraduate degree tuition and fees at online colleges and universities near Ontario, California has been increasing over the past five years. In 2023, the average annual cost of tuition and fees for the 10 online schools near Ontario was $17,724. That represents a 10% increase since 2019.
